Inglewood United vs Subiaco AFC: WA State League 1 Preview
Inglewood United FC and Subiaco AFC meet in Round 15 of the Western Australia State League 1 on Saturday, 4 July at 07:00. Both clubs will be seeking three points as the season reaches its midpoint.
